I have the Limnophila indica version of Ambula in a high-tech setup and it is bright green, dense and grows like a weed (needs weekly trimming). I prefer it to Cabomba, which sheds heavily and has profuse aerial roots. I'm not familiar with the Dwarf version, so I can't comment on the issues. some others you might try: Myrio Green (Myriophyllum Pinnatum) and Stream Bogmoss (Mayaca Fluviatilis). I've had both and they do a good job in giving the look you want, but I still prefer the Limnophila indica.
